Re: Good Machine for Monogramming.
The PR-650's are good machines. They are a lot slower than commercial machines though. If I were you I would look into a used SWF 1501C or why not a used Toyota (little more expensive). Price is in line with SWF and the Brother PR-650 used values. The 650's do have a lot of "creature comforts" and are easier to use but likely that isn't an issue since you already run some Toyotas. The SWF MA-6 is appealing and is likely cheaper than a PR-650 new. I have heard they are tougher to repair than the normal SWF machines though.
The 650's are a good option. One thing to think about is service. If you already have commercial machines and one tech can come service all of them at once it is likely cheaper than taking a Brother into a sewing shop to be serviced.
EDIT: I only touched on the 650's above but there are a lot of 600's and 620's on the market too. In my opinion resale value stays high on these machines because of the appeal to the home market so you have to weigh the price difference of this vs a used commercial machine. That is what we did and we upgraded to commercial for even money
